Output 67204921426eaf1014cc6a722bf657cae728495bf0e59e99757199e9d6982d94:1

value
146916278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 503fb31c52a2c36496dcd2cbd56526982f7cd0a3 OP_EQUAL
address
391LHpV8rLcWMQE9AGGHS6NYZnGWW8YtZX
transaction
67204921426eaf1014cc6a722bf657cae728495bf0e59e99757199e9d6982d94
confirmations
238750
spent
true